The ingredients needed to make Chicken enchiladas with green chili cream sauce:
  1. Take Whole rotisserie chicken
  2. Make ready 4 cups shredded cheese
  3. Take 10-12 large flour or corn tortillas or 16 smaller ones
  4. Prepare Sauce
  5. Take 6 Tablespoons butter
  6. Make ready 4 Tablespoons flour
  7. Make ready 2 teaspoons ground cumin
  8. Get 2 teaspoons Mexican oregano
  9. Make ready 1/2 teaspoon salt
  10. Take 2 cups chicken broth
  11. Make ready 8 oz chopped green chili with liquid
  12. Prepare Milk (add to desired consistency as sauce thickens 1-2 cups)
  13. Get 1 cup sour cream

Instructions to make Chicken enchiladas with green chili cream sauce:
  1. Remove all meat from the chicken, discarding bones and skin. You should get 4-6 cups of meat when diced.
  2. Mix 2 cups of cheese with the diced chicken and set aside.
  3. For the sauce: melt butter in a large pan. Add flour and spices and whisk over medium heat for a few minutes until flour is cooked.
  4. Add the chicken broth and green chilies. Whisk over medium heat and add milk until you get a nice sauce consistency. Medium thick is what I went for.
  5. Add the sour cream. Adjust seasonings to your taste.
  6. Place about a cup of sauce in the bottom of large baking dish. You may need 2 baking dishes. I used one large lasagna pan and one medium sized one.
  7. Fill the tortillas with about 1/2 cup of chicken and cheese down the center and roll up. Place seam side down in the pan and continue process until chicken is gone.
  8. Pour remaining sauce over the enchiladas. Top with the remaining 2 cups of cheese.
  9. Bake at 425 F for 30-40 minutes or until bubbly and nicely golden brown on top.
